    At the heart of this revolution lies Dolby Atmos, a technology that has already transformed cinematic and home entertainment with its spatial audio capabilities. Unlike traditional stereo or even conventional surround sound, Dolby Atmos introduces an object-based audio paradigm, allowing sound elements to be placed and moved precisely in a three-dimensional space, including above the listener. Imagine a symphony where you can not only distinguish each instrument but also accurately perceive its height and position within the orchestra, recreating a truly enveloping auditory scene. This level of dimensionality is a game-changer for car audio.

    In the highly constrained and acoustically challenging environment of a vehicle cabin, traditional sound systems struggle to create a convincing soundstage. Reflections, differing speaker distances, and ambient road noise conspire against fidelity. Dolby Atmos transcends these limitations by treating individual sounds as “audio objects” that can be manipulated independently. This means that mixers can project a vocal from the center, a guitar riff from the front-right at ear level, and a drum hit from overhead, crafting an immersive 360-degree sound field that truly places the listener inside the music. The system doesn’t just spread sound around; it places it with pinpoint accuracy, delivering an unprecedented sense of presence and realism.

    For those of us entrenched in the world of music production, the real marvel of “Crafted in a Mercedes” lies in its application as a mobile mastering suite. I recently had the unparalleled opportunity to experience this firsthand, transitioning directly from the meticulously tuned control room of a state-of-the-art music studio to the rear seat of a Mercedes-Maybach S 680. Guiding this demonstration was Aron Forbes, an acclaimed songwriter, producer, and music director whose work with artists like Billie Eilish and FINNEAS demands nothing short of sonic perfection.

    Forbes articulated a common industry challenge: the demanding schedules of world-class artists often make it incredibly difficult to get them back into the studio for final mix approvals. This bottleneck can delay releases and compromise artistic integrity if decisions are rushed or made on subpar playback systems. The Maybach, equipped with this pioneering technology, presents an elegant solution. From its luxuriously appointed rear cabin, artists and mixers can now review, refine, and approve tracks in an environment that is acoustically nearly identical to the professional studio they just left. This eliminates guesswork, preserves the intricate details of the mix, and streamlines the final stages of production, all while on the move.

    Connecting his laptop to the Maybach’s sophisticated infotainment system, Forbes demonstrated the magic in real-time. The rear screens transformed into a dynamic 3D cube, at the center of which was a representation of the listener’s head, surrounded by approximately 20 floating dots. Each dot represented an individual instrument or vocal track within the song. As Forbes adjusted the mix—panning, elevating, or bringing elements forward—the dots moved fluidly within the cube, providing an instantaneous visual representation of the spatial changes. Simultaneously, the sonic alterations were startlingly clear, filling the cabin with a depth and precision that was genuinely indistinguishable from the studio experience. The crispness, the bold presence of each element, the immersive soundstage – it was all there, faithfully reproduced. Even for seasoned professionals like Forbes, who live and breathe studio sound, the fidelity was profoundly impressive.

    Engineering such a pristine acoustic sanctuary within the unpredictable environment of a vehicle is a monumental feat. It’s not just about bolting in high-quality speakers; it’s about a holistic approach to automotive acoustic design. Mercedes-Benz engineers, working hand-in-hand with Dolby and Universal Music Group’s audio specialists, embarked on a deep dive into every aspect of the car’s interior. This involved meticulous attention to material selection, cabin geometry, and strategic speaker placement, all aimed at creating an optimal acoustic canvas for Dolby Atmos.

    The system builds upon and significantly enhances Mercedes-Benz’s already class-leading Burmester speaker setup, taking it to an entirely new dimension. This isn’t just the Burmester 3D or 4D system; it’s a bespoke integration calibrated specifically for spatial audio. Hardware upgrades include a greater number of precisely positioned speakers, often including overhead drivers, each receiving discrete audio channels. On the software front, custom digital signal processing (DSP) algorithms are employed to compensate for the unique acoustic challenges of the cabin, ensuring that every sound object is rendered with exact spatial accuracy and tonal balance, regardless of its position in the 3D sound field. The result is a truly bespoke sound signature, optimized for an unparalleled listening experience. This comprehensive integration turns the Maybach’s cabin into a truly mobile mastering suite, providing engineers and artists with granular control over every sonic element, making critical listening decisions possible outside the studio.
